Definition of verdigris noun from the Oxford Advanced Learner's Dictionary

verdigris

noun
 
/ˈvɜːdɪɡriː/,
 
/ˈvɜːdɪɡriːs/
 
/ˈvɜːrdɪɡriː/,
 
/ˈvɜːrdɪɡriːs/
[uncountable]
jump to other results
  1. the green substance that forms, for example on roofs, when copper reacts with the air
    Word OriginMiddle English: from Old French verte-gres, earlier vert de Grece ‘green of Greece’.
